We have the tenders back from two companies who will undertake the work, unfortunately build costs are far more than was originally planned for.  With the assistance of our consultants we are looking to source extra external funding before committing to the work.

In the meantime we are launching REWDT 'Homehunt', which is a new process for registering current and future interest in affordable rental housing on REW.



The simple online form asks for applicants details, as well as current/future housing requirements.  This will help us formulate a housing plan for the future.

More details on allocation policies and priority passes will follow once we begin building the two new houses.

AGM and Community Showcase
Posted 17/05/2023

This Saturday (20th) is our Annual General meeting, and we are also holding a 'Community Showcase' before and after the formal proceedings. Doors open at the School at 10am, formal AGM business will start at 11am (including voting) and there will be opportunity to speak to the showcase exhibitors after the formal business.

Attendees include Rousay Community Association SCIO The Crafthub Orkney Scam Action Group & Learning Link, Orkney Native Wildlife Project Warmworks Home-Start Orkney Heritage SCIO, Rousay Horticultural Society, Scottish Women's Institutes 1st Rousay Rainbows and Brownies, The Triangle Club

Come along and find out more about the services and news from each.
